FAQs



What lifting gear do I actually need?

It depends on where you are in your training. A lifting belt becomes useful when you're handling heavy loads on squats and deadlifts and want extra stability through your midsection. Lifting straps are worth adding when grip is giving out before the target muscle does — particularly on pulls like deadlifts and barbell rows. Good training apparel rounds it out: shorts or leggings that don't restrict your squat depth, a tee or tank that stays out of the way of the bar path. Start with what your current training demands, then build from there.


How do I choose the right size lifting belt?

Measure around your waist at the point where you'd wear the belt — typically around your navel. Cross-reference that measurement with the sizing guide on the product page. The belt should feel snug when fastened, with enough room to take a deep breath and brace, but not so loose it shifts during a lift. When in doubt between sizes, size down — leather belts soften and mould slightly with use.


Are figure of 8 lifting straps better than standard straps?

Figure of 8 straps wrap around the bar and back through themselves, which means once they're on, the bar stays in your hands regardless of grip fatigue. Standard straps require you to maintain some tension yourself. For maximum-effort deadlifts and heavy pulling work, figure of 8 straps offer a more locked-in feel — they're the go-to for lifters who want grip completely removed from the equation.

How should I care for my lifting belt?

Wipe down the leather surface after use with a dry cloth to remove sweat and chalk. Avoid leaving it compressed or folded for long periods — store it flat or rolled loosely. Occasional conditioning with a leather balm will keep it supple and extend its lifespan. Keep it away from prolonged moisture and direct heat, which can cause the leather to crack over time.
